About B.A.R. Ministries:

Our world is filled with disbelief and doubt.  Many people would rather embrace skepticism than believe in something greater than themselves.  God's Word informs us that we must "believe and repent" in order to be saved.  We must believe in Jesus Christ as the eternal Son of God, whose blood sacrifice on the cross provided the atonement for our sins.  We also must repent (turn, have a change of mind and heart) of our sins.  The faith to believe in God only comes from Him, so if you do not believe, ask Him to help you in your unbelief.

Through the means of biblical education, biblical counseling, and evangelism, B.A.R. Ministries, Inc. seeks to promote belief in Christ in an unbelieving society.  B.A.R. Ministries, Inc. desires to work cooperatively with local churches in order to establish a biblically-based correct system of beliefs, which will in turn positively influence individuals' values and thus character formation and life-change.  B.A.R. Ministries, Inc. hopes to help change and correct belief systems in the following areas:

  • Soteriology (the doctrine of salvation)
  • Orthopraxy (holy living, how the Christian's life should differ from the non-Christian's life)
  • Relationships (friendships, marriages, other familial relationships, relationships within the Family of God)
  • The correct study of Scripture
  • Church ministries (what is the Church called to do?  How do we accomplish this?)
  • Integrity (what does it mean to live in honesty?)
  • Many more to come...
